Webex Hybrid Data Security API
The Hybrid Data Security API from Webex — 11 operation(s) for hybrid data security.
Webex Hybrid Data Security API is one of 193 APIs that Webex publ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.
Tagged areas include Hybrid Data Security.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ification.
This API exposes 11 operations across 11 paths, and defines 21 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.2.0, at version 1.0.0.

Authentication & Security 2
Webex Hybrid Data Security API declares
2 security schemes
for authenticating requests.
It supports OAuth 2.0 (oauth2) using the authorizationCode flow.
It accepts HTTP bearer tokens (JWT) (bearer-key).
bearer-key— e.g. Bearer YOURAUTHORIZATIONTOKEN
